Range Rover once used by Prince and Princess of Wales fetches $130,000 at auction

Nowadays cars rarely come cheap.

And they certainly don’t if they have once been used by some of the most well-known British royals.

As reported in People, last Sunday saw a 1975 Range Rover being sold for around $133,000 which is the equivalent to about £101,150!

This may seem like a lot of money, but it has also been reported that the vehicle has in its time seated many a famous royal including the Prince of Wales and the late Diana, Princess of Wales.

In 1982, Diana, while pregnant with Prince William, was photographed sitting on the hood at the Grand National Racecourse.

The vehicle was sold at Silverstone Auctions who are reported in People to have said:

“Whether driven by Prince Charles during his courtship with the late Princess Diana, Prince Philip nonchalantly standing on the rear tailgate, or picking Their Royal Highnesses Prince and Princess Michael of Kent up from Heathrow, period photographs abound in online archives.”

But despite selling for such a lot of money, it wasn’t an easy task to get the car to auction or making it look in tip-top condition to be sold.

As explained on Silverstone Auction’s listing of the vehicle, the car was initially found on a farm in Worcester in 2013 in a ‘sorry state’.

It then had to have its royal connection confirmed by the British Heritage Museum before it faced two more years and more than 1000 hours of restoration to reform it to all its royal glory.

But all the hard work was worth it for the vendor’s drive around Italy’s Prosecco Region.

And it would seem that Range Rover’s must be a highly thought of car amongst the Royal Family with Silverstone Auction’s listing revealing all:

“The Royal Family were first in the queue and have owned every model (of Range Rover) since launch to the current, either in standard production form or with bespoke features.

“Archival photographs through to the present day show The Queen and her family at the wheel or alighting from a Range Rover more so than any other model of car.”
